A few minutes south of Praia de Odeceixe, down a path from the beach road, Adegas is one of Portugal’s few officially designated naturist beaches: clothing-optional by formal designation rather than local custom, and worth knowing before you wander in. It’s practical information, nothing more: the cove is used matter-of-factly by naturist regulars, and the designation is respected.

The setting is pure west coast: a small pocket of sand under dark schist cliffs, with the Atlantic doing what the Atlantic does: swell, wind, cool water, and the kind of light that makes this coastline feel a continent away from the south-coast resorts. The enclosing cliffs take some of the edge off the northerlies, but this is still Costa Vicentina swimming: bracing on the best of days. Keep back from the cliff base: the rock here sheds, and there’s no supervision.

When to go: summer and early autumn, on the calmer days; mornings before the wind builds. Outside the season it’s mostly a place for a solitary walk down and back.

Who it’s for: naturists, obviously (it’s one of the few beaches in the country formally set aside for it); and anyone based around Odeceixe who wants a quieter cove than the main beach and doesn’t mind the dress code.
